What are ePortfolios?
An ePortfolio is a web based collection of documents assembled and managed by a user. The user produces a repository of items created over the course of their time with an institution to demonstrate their academic progress and reflect on what they have learned. The portfolio is a learning record that shows actual evidence of achievement as opposed to merely grades and scores. Any sort of document can be uploaded into an ePortfolio, helping to create a rich view of the user’s capabilities.
Who uses ePortfolios?
In recent years, ePortfolios have been gaining popularity in higher education and professional development. Students seeking to apply to colleges or jobs can benefit greatly from such tools as they go into much more depth to demonstrate the applicant’s knowledge and skills than a transcript or simple resume could. In the classroom, they can be an effective way to evaluate student performance. Businesses are increasingly looking to ePortfolios both to streamline the hiring process and to better follow employee accomplishments and development.
Why should I use ePortfolios?
ePortfolios provide multiple levels for evaluation of the user. Because they enable the user to connect academics, work experience, and personal activities, portfolios can help the students to better reflect upon their experiences and also give the reader a more complete picture of who the individual is. Not only is this incredibly useful for evaluating the user, it also helps for professors to evaluate their own teaching methods to see which of their teaching goals are or are not being met.
Examples of use in education:
LaGuardia Community College uses ePortfolios so students can collect and save their coursework. It is also used for creating digital resumes for employers.

Oral Roberts University requires all entering freshmen to compile, maintain and complete an ePortfolio as a graduation requirement.
